Which of the following matrices are invertible?
$\mathrm{A}=\left[\begin{array}{cc}
2 & 3 \\
10 & 15
\end{array}\right], \mathrm{B}=\left[\begin{array}{ccc}
1 & 2 & 3 \\
2 & -1 & 3 \\
1 & 2 & 3
\end{array}\right], \mathrm{C}=\left[\begin{array}{lll}
1 & 2 & 3 \\
3 & 4 & 5 \\
4 & 6 & 8
\end{array}\right], \mathrm{D}=\left[\begin{array}{lll}
2 & 4 & 2 \\
1 & 1 & 0 \\
1 & 4 & 5
\end{array}\right]$
- both A and B
- only C
- only A
- only D
Solution
$\begin{aligned} & |A|=\left[\begin{array}{cc}2 & 3 \\ 10 & 15\end{array}\right]=30-30=0 \mid \\ & |B|=\left[\begin{array}{ccc}1 & 2 & 3 \\ 2 & -1 & 3 \\ 1 & 2 & 3\end{array}\right]=0 \quad \ldots\left[\mathrm{R}_1 \text { and } \mathrm{R}_2 \text { are identical }\right] \\ & |\mathrm{C}|=\left[\begin{array}{lll}1 & 2 & 3 \\ 3 & 4 & 5 \\ 4 & 6 & 8\end{array}\right]=1(2)-2(4)+3(2)=0 \\ & |\mathrm{D}|=\left[\begin{array}{lll}2 & 4 & 2 \\ 1 & 1 & 0 \\ 1 & 4 & 5\end{array}\right]=2(5)-4(5)+2(3)=-4 \neq 0\end{aligned}$
